If you can then build your own. Then you can have exactly what you want in your PC. Look at Zingles guide and it will explain all you need to know. It may work out that you get more for your money

At your budget you should be able to afford a Core 2 Duo machine

Or if your willing to go a little bit over you could have a Core 2 Quad machine

leave ebay alone.

buy a tower you get better bang for bucks If you could build your own for 600 (ish)quid you could have a Q6600 8800 GT 2 gig of ram big hdd dvd rw yadda yadda.
If you can find someone to build it for you ? if not you still want at least a C2D cpu and the gfx or equil.
